1 | # Supermodular2 Ionic
2 | A super modular Ionic 2.x starter application.
3 |
4 | * Project's Home: https://github.com/skounis/supermodular2
5 |
6 | > Need more? Don't miss [Ionic 3 Toolkit](http://appseed.io/ionic-3-toolkit), The Swiss Arny Knife of Ionic3!
7 |
8 | ## Dependecies, Run and Build
9 |
10 | ### Install Ionic CLI 2.x
11 | To build and run this `Supermodular 2` you need to have Ionic CLI beta installed
12 |
13 | ```bash
14 | $ sudo npm install -g ionic
15 | ```
16 |
17 | You can revert back and restore any version of Ionic CLI by using the command:
18 | ```bash
19 | $ sudo npm install -g {ionic version}
20 | ```
21 |
22 | eg:
23 | ```bash
24 | $ sudo npm install -g ionic@1.7.14
25 | ```
26 |
27 | ### Install NodeJS dependencies
28 | Run `npm install` to install all needed dependencies.
29 |
30 | ### Install plugins and platforms from package.json
31 | Run `ionic state restore` to install all Cordova plugins and platforms included in the package.json.
32 |
33 | ### Run the app
34 | Use `ionic serve -l` to run the app in browser and watch for changes in code
35 |
36 | or
37 |
38 | use `ionic serve` to just run the app for a browser preview
39 |
40 | or
41 |
42 | use `ionic serve --lab` to run the app in a browser on two platforms at the same time.
43 |
44 | ### Add a platform
45 | ```bash
46 | $ ionic platform add
47 | ```
48 |
49 | Supported Cordova platforms:
50 | ```bash
51 | $ ionic platform add ios
52 | $ ionic platform add android
53 | ```
54 |
55 | ### Build the app
56 | ```bash
57 | $ ionic build
58 | ```
59 |
60 | ### Εmulate the app on simulator
61 | iOS:
62 | ```bash
63 | $ ionic emulate ios
64 | ```
65 |
66 | Android:
67 | ```bash
68 | $ ionic emulate android
69 | ```
70 |
71 | ### Plugins installation
72 | Use the following commands and install all the plugins required by the app:
73 | ```bash
74 | $ cordova plugin add {plugin id or url}
75 | ```
76 |
77 | eg:
78 | ```bash
79 | cordova plugin add cordova-plugin-inappbrowser
80 | ```
81 |
82 | #### Used Cordova plugins
83 | In case that the required Cordova plugins are not installed while installing NodeJS dependencies, Cordova's command mentioned previously can be used to install the following plugins:
84 |
85 | * **cordova-plugin-device** - This plugin defines a global device object, which describes the device's hardware and software.
86 | * **cordova-plugin-console** - This plugin is meant to ensure that console.log() is as useful as it can be. It adds additional function for iOS, Ubuntu, Windows Phone 8, and Windows.
87 | * **cordova-plugin-whitelist** - This plugin implements a whitelist policy for navigating the application webview on Cordova 4.0.
88 | * **cordova-plugin-splashscreen** - This plugin is required to work with splash screens. This plugin displays and hides a splash screen during application launch.
89 | * **cordova-plugin-statusbar** - Used to customize the iOS and Android StatusBar, alter the appearance of the status bar (color/style).
90 | * **ionic-plugin-keyboard** - It provides functions to make interacting with the keyboard easier, and fires events to indicate that the keyboard will hide/show.

21 | # Cordova Hooks
22 |
23 | Cordova Hooks represent special scripts which could be added by application and plugin developers or even by your own build system to customize cordova commands. Hook scripts could be defined by adding them to the special predefined folder (`/hooks`) or via configuration files (`config.xml` and `plugin.xml`) and run serially in the following order:
24 | * Application hooks from `/hooks`;
25 | * Application hooks from `config.xml`;
26 | * Plugin hooks from `plugins/.../plugin.xml`.
27 |
28 | __Remember__: Make your scripts executable.
29 |
30 | __Note__: `.cordova/hooks` directory is also supported for backward compatibility, but we don't recommend using it as it is deprecated.
31 |
32 | ## Supported hook types
33 | The following hook types are supported:
34 |
35 | after_build/
36 | after_compile/
37 | after_docs/
38 | after_emulate/
39 | after_platform_add/
40 | after_platform_rm/
41 | after_platform_ls/
42 | after_plugin_add/
43 | after_plugin_ls/
44 | after_plugin_rm/
45 | after_plugin_search/
46 | after_plugin_install/ <-- Plugin hooks defined in plugin.xml are executed exclusively for a plugin being installed
47 | after_prepare/
48 | after_run/
49 | after_serve/
50 | before_build/
51 | before_compile/
52 | before_docs/
53 | before_emulate/
54 | before_platform_add/
55 | before_platform_rm/
56 | before_platform_ls/
57 | before_plugin_add/
58 | before_plugin_ls/
59 | before_plugin_rm/
60 | before_plugin_search/
61 | before_plugin_install/ <-- Plugin hooks defined in plugin.xml are executed exclusively for a plugin being installed
62 | before_plugin_uninstall/ <-- Plugin hooks defined in plugin.xml are executed exclusively for a plugin being uninstalled
63 | before_prepare/
64 | before_run/
65 | before_serve/
66 | pre_package/ <-- Windows 8 and Windows Phone only.
67 |

113 | ## Script Interface
114 |
115 | ### Javascript
116 |
117 | If you are writing hooks in Javascript you should use the following module definition:
118 | ```javascript
119 | module.exports = function(context) {
120 | ...
121 | }
122 | ```
123 |
124 | You can make your scipts async using Q:
125 | ```javascript
126 | module.exports = function(context) {
127 | var Q = context.requireCordovaModule('q');
128 | var deferral = new Q.defer();
129 |
130 | setTimeout(function(){
131 | console.log('hook.js>> end');
132 | deferral.resolve();
133 | }, 1000);
134 |
135 | return deferral.promise;
136 | }
137 | ```
138 |
139 | `context` object contains hook type, executed script full path, hook options, command-line arguments passed to Cordova and top-level "cordova" object:
140 | ```json
141 | {
142 | "hook": "before_plugin_install",
143 | "scriptLocation": "c:\\script\\full\\path\\appBeforePluginInstall.js",
144 | "cmdLine": "The\\exact\\command\\cordova\\run\\with arguments",
145 | "opts": {
146 | "projectRoot":"C:\\path\\to\\the\\project",
147 | "cordova": {
148 | "platforms": ["wp8"],
149 | "plugins": ["com.plugin.withhooks"],
150 | "version": "0.21.7-dev"
151 | },
152 | "plugin": {
153 | "id": "com.plugin.withhooks",
154 | "pluginInfo": {
155 | ...
156 | },
157 | "platform": "wp8",
158 | "dir": "C:\\path\\to\\the\\project\\plugins\\com.plugin.withhooks"
159 | }
160 | },
161 | "cordova": {...}
162 | }
163 |
164 | ```
165 | `context.opts.plugin` object will only be passed to plugin hooks scripts.
166 |
167 | You can also require additional Cordova modules in your script using `context.requireCordovaModule` in the following way:
168 | ```javascript
169 | var Q = context.requireCordovaModule('q');
170 | ```
171 |
172 | __Note__: new module loader script interface is used for the `.js` files defined via `config.xml` or `plugin.xml` only.
173 | For compatibility reasons hook files specified via `/hooks` folders are run via Node child_process spawn, see 'Non-javascript' section below.
174 |
175 | ### Non-javascript
176 |
177 | Non-javascript scripts are run via Node child_process spawn from the project's root directory and have the root directory passes as the first argument. All other options are passed to the script using environment variables:
178 |
179 | * CORDOVA_VERSION - The version of the Cordova-CLI.
180 | * CORDOVA_PLATFORMS - Comma separated list of platforms that the command applies to (e.g.: android, ios).
181 | * CORDOVA_PLUGINS - Comma separated list of plugin IDs that the command applies to (e.g.: org.apache.cordova.file, org.apache.cordova.file-transfer)
182 | * CORDOVA_HOOK - Path to the hook that is being executed.
183 | * CORDOVA_CMDLINE - The exact command-line arguments passed to cordova (e.g.: cordova run ios --emulate)
184 |
185 | If a script returns a non-zero exit code, then the parent cordova command will be aborted.

1 | // tick this to make the cache invalidate and update
2 | const CACHE_VERSION = 1;
3 | const CURRENT_CACHES = {
4 | 'read-through': 'read-through-cache-v' + CACHE_VERSION
5 | };
6 |
7 | self.addEventListener('activate', (event) => {
8 | // Delete all caches that aren't named in CURRENT_CACHES.
9 | // While there is only one cache in this example, the same logic will handle the case where
10 | // there are multiple versioned caches.
11 | const expectedCacheNames = Object.keys(CURRENT_CACHES).map((key) => {
12 | return CURRENT_CACHES[key];
13 | });
14 |
15 | event.waitUntil(
16 | caches.keys().then((cacheNames) => {
17 | return Promise.all(
18 | cacheNames.map((cacheName) => {
19 | if (expectedCacheNames.indexOf(cacheName) === -1) {
20 | // If this cache name isn't present in the array of "expected" cache names, then delete it.
21 | console.log('Deleting out of date cache:', cacheName);
22 | return caches.delete(cacheName);
23 | }
24 | })
25 | );
26 | })
27 | );
28 | });
29 |
30 | // This sample illustrates an aggressive approach to caching, in which every valid response is
31 | // cached and every request is first checked against the cache.
32 | // This may not be an appropriate approach if your web application makes requests for
33 | // arbitrary URLs as part of its normal operation (e.g. a RSS client or a news aggregator),
34 | // as the cache could end up containing large responses that might not end up ever being accessed.
35 | // Other approaches, like selectively caching based on response headers or only caching
36 | // responses served from a specific domain, might be more appropriate for those use cases.
37 | self.addEventListener('fetch', (event) => {
38 |
39 | event.respondWith(
40 | caches.open(CURRENT_CACHES['read-through']).then((cache) => {
41 | return cache.match(event.request).then((response) => {
42 | if (response) {
43 | // If there is an entry in the cache for event.request, then response will be defined
44 | // and we can just return it.
45 |
46 | return response;
47 | }
48 |
49 | // Otherwise, if there is no entry in the cache for event.request, response will be
50 | // undefined, and we need to fetch() the resource.
51 | console.log(' No response for %s found in cache. ' +
52 | 'About to fetch from network...', event.request.url);
53 |
54 | // We call .clone() on the request since we might use it in the call to cache.put() later on.
55 | // Both fetch() and cache.put() "consume" the request, so we need to make a copy.
56 | // (see https://fetch.spec.whatwg.org/#dom-request-clone)
57 | return fetch(event.request.clone()).then((response) => {
58 |
59 | // Optional: add in extra conditions here, e.g. response.type == 'basic' to only cache
60 | // responses from the same domain. See https://fetch.spec.whatwg.org/#concept-response-type
61 | if (response.status < 400 && response.type === 'basic') {
62 | // We need to call .clone() on the response object to save a copy of it to the cache.
63 | // (https://fetch.spec.whatwg.org/#dom-request-clone)
64 | cache.put(event.request, response.clone());
65 | }
66 |
67 | // Return the original response object, which will be used to fulfill the resource request.
68 | return response;
69 | });
70 | }).catch((error) => {
71 | // This catch() will handle exceptions that arise from the match() or fetch() operations.
72 | // Note that a HTTP error response (e.g. 404) will NOT trigger an exception.
73 | // It will return a normal response object that has the appropriate error code set.
74 | console.error(' Read-through caching failed:', error);
75 |
76 | throw error;
77 | });
78 | })
79 | );
80 | });
